Transaction c86058309281fd3180aa55d9c9ccda20ca2de8d3f7a40462e25e445ac54aa06c
1 Input
1 Output
-
c86058309281fd3180aa55d9c9ccda20ca2de8d3f7a40462e25e445ac54aa06c:0
- value
- 272402
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5fef4735dcdd90dfae182b38dc7d10844d5ff08
- address
- bc1quhl0gu6aehvsm7hps2ecm373ppzdtlcgcdu0n8